On Thu, Oct 10, 2019 at 06:29:32PM +0300, Konstantin Khlebnikov wrote:
>On 10/10/2019 16.58, Wei Yang wrote:
>> Before commit 7a3ef208e662 ("mm: prevent endless growth of anon_vma
>> hierarchy"), anon_vma_clone() doesn't change dst->anon_vma. While after
>> this commit, anon_vma_clone() will try to reuse an exist one on forking.
>> 
>> But this commit go a little bit further for the case not forking.
>> anon_vma_clone() is called from __vma_split(), __split_vma(), copy_vma()
>> and anon_vma_fork(). For the first three places, the purpose here is get
>> a copy of src and we don't expect to touch dst->anon_vma even it is
>> NULL. While after that commit, it is possible to reuse an anon_vma when
>> dst->anon_vma is NULL. This is not we intend to have.
>
>In all these cases dst->anon_vma is a copy of src->anon_vma except
>anon_vma_fork where dst_>anon_vma explicitly set to NULL before call.
>
>So reuse == true iff (!dst->anon_vma && src->anon_vma)
>

What if src->anon_vma is NULL?

>> 
>> This patch stop reuse anon_vma for non-fork cases.
